What does the term "sudoriferous" refer to?

The term "sudoriferous" specifically refers to glands or structures related to the production and secretion of sweat. These are the sweat glands that play a vital role in thermoregulation and maintaining skin hydration. The sudoriferous glands help to cool the body through the evaporation of sweat, among other functions.

Understanding this term is particularly relevant in cosmetology, as knowledge of the skin's physiology, including how sweat glands function, can aid in the selection of appropriate skin treatments, products, and procedures. Awareness of how perspiration can impact skin health and appearance is essential for professionals in the field when advising clients on skincare and hygiene.
